Best Myrtle Beach 草榴社区 High Schools (2026)

For the 2026 school year, there are 4 private high schools serving 1,097 students in Myrtle Beach, SC.
The top-ranked private high schools in Myrtle Beach, SC include Christian Academy Of Myrtle Beach, Renaissance Preparatory Academy, and Calvary Christian School.
The average acceptance rate is 100%, which is higher than the South Carolina private high school average acceptance rate of 90%.
80% of private high schools in Myrtle Beach, SC are religiously affiliated (most commonly Other and Lutheran Church Missouri Synod).
